Online Speed Networking: A Innovative Spin on Finding Romance

Tired of endless scrolling on traditional matchmaking apps? A increasingly trending alternative is emerging: video speed dating. This distinctive format offers a short opportunity to connect with several potential matches in a few sitting. Participants are typically matched randomly for quick video interactions, usually enduring just a few minutes each. The system is designed to reduce some of the headache of traditional online dating and provide a more energetic and productive way to find for a special someone. Some platforms even feature games to break the awkwardness and foster authentic connections.
